1. ¡OFERTA! con cupón "DIRVPS": hosting por $0,01 y también VPS Linux y Windows por $0,01 el primer mes por Interserver ← publi
    Descartar aviso
Descartar aviso
Al usar este sitio web, aceptas que nosotros y nuestros socios podamos establecer cookies para fines tales como personalizar el contenido y la publicidad. Más información.

Algunos correos no salen y no da error

Tema en 'Asuntos Técnicos' iniciado por sostenible, 8 Ago 2008.

  1. sostenible

    sostenible Usuario activo

    Hola, hace algún tiempo que vengo observando que al enviar algunos correos, nunca llegan a su destinatario, a pesar de que figuran como enviados en la bandeja de correo enviado y el sistema no da ningún mensaje de error.

    Esto ocurre sobre todo cuando se envía a cuentas de instituciones públicas. Sin embargo, sin en lugar de crear un mensaje nuevo, respondo a uno recibido, reenvio un mensaje llegado de otra parte, o genero un mensaje nuevo pero que lleve adjuntos, entonces el mensaje si llega a la institución pública de que se trata.

    Esto me ocurre desde todas las cuentas y dominios del servidor (Ubuntu 6.06 LTS sobre Virtuozzo, ejecuntando Plesk - esto me ocurre con las versiones 8.3, 8.4 y 8.6 de plesk -).

    El sistema lo tengo configurado con SPF en todos los dominios, que he ido flexibilizando hasta acabar con la siguiente sintaxis:

    v=spf1 a mx ptr ?all

    Y tengo DomainKeys habilitados también para todos los dominios.

    Cualquier idea sería muy de agradecer.
     
  2.  
  3. Apolo

    Apolo Administrador Miembro del Staff Administrador CH

    Tema movido desde el foro de Servidores Dedicados y VPS hacia el foro de Asuntos Técnicos, Seguridad y Configuración.

    Debes fijarte en los registros (logs) del servidor de correo, no en lo que pase en tu cliente de correo local.

    Saludos,
     
  4. sostenible

    sostenible Usuario activo

    logs no me salen

    Hola Apolo, gracias por la respuesta y mis disculpas por haber iniciado el hilo en el foro erróneo.

    Pues resulta que no consigo ver los logs. He hecho un tail -f en /var/log/mail.log y en /var/log/messages sin resultado. En el primer caso se queda congelado y tengo que cerrar el PUTTY SSH y en el segundo arroja 10 líneas como esta:

    Aug 8 15:46:39 h1334940 --MARK-- (sólo varía la hora, es una línea cada 20 minutos)

    y a continuación, tras la línea 10 se queda también congelado y tengo que volver a cerrar PUTTY SSH.

    Alguna sugerencia?
     
  5. sostenible

    sostenible Usuario activo

    El problema es de Evolution - asunto curioso

    Bueno, pues tras realizar muchas comprobaciones he dado con el problema. Está en mi ordenador, no en el servidor y consiste en que los mensajes de Evolution que llevan firma automática incorporada (da igual si incluye logo y/o enlaces, o sólo texto) figuran como enviados en la bandeja de Elementos enviados pero nunca llegan a su destino si éste es una institución pública.

    Eso me ocurre con Ubuntu 8.04, OpenSuse, PC-BSD y DesktopBSD 1.6 que son los que he probado hasta el momento. No me ocurre, sin embargo, con Outlook Express.

    Total, que visto que no he encontrado nada similar en los foros de Internet, he enviado un bug a Novell a ver qué me contestan. El caso es que me encuentro sin poder enviar mensajes con firma. Probaré con Thunderbird a ver qué tal.

    Lo comento por si alguien detecta el mismo problema, pues que informe a Novell que supongo que realizará algún tipo de prueba.
     
  6. Apolo

    Apolo Administrador Miembro del Staff Administrador CH

    Cierto, bastante curioso.

    Gracias por regresar para dejar tus comentarios.

    Saludos. :aprueba:
     
  7. sostenible

    sostenible Usuario activo

    Pues no: el problema es de servidor

    Parece que, al final, el problema es del servidor :-(, ya que me ocurre también en otros equipos ubicados en distintos emplazamientos, y, sí, también ocurre con Outlook Express pero sólo si utilizo una firma HTML.

    Ese es el síntoma: no puedo enviar a determinadas direcciones (a otras sí) si el mensaje lleva una firma HTML, éste nunca llega a su destino aunque no me llega mensaje error y queda almacenado - en el cliente de correo - en la carpeta de elementos enviados.

    Total, me he metido a mirar los logs, y justo enviar un email con esas características mail.warn me indica lo siguiente (he sustituido la cuenta remitente por CUENTA_REMITENTE y la cuenta del destinatario por DESTINATARIO):

    (el user.ono soy yo, es mi conexión local, no la del servidor)

    Aug 26 20:59:36 h1334940 relaylock: /var/qmail/bin/relaylock: mail from 62.174.112.72:29489 (62.174.112.72.dyn.user.ono.com)
    Aug 26 20:59:36 h1334940 smtp_auth: SMTP connect from (null)@62.174.112.72.dyn.user.ono.com [62.174.112.72]
    Aug 26 20:59:36 h1334940 smtp_auth: smtp_auth: SMTP user CUENTA_REMITENTE : logged in from (null)@62.174.112.72.dyn.user.ono.com [62.174.112.72]
    Aug 26 20:59:37 h1334940 qmail-queue-handlers[16143]: Handlers Filter before-queue for qmail started ...
    Aug 26 20:59:37 h1334940 qmail-queue-handlers[16143]: from=CUENTA_REMITENTE
    Aug 26 20:59:37 h1334940 qmail-queue-handlers[16143]: to=DESTINATARIO
    Aug 26 20:59:37 h1334940 qmail-queue-handlers[16143]: hook_dir = '/var/qmail//handlers/before-queue'
    Aug 26 20:59:37 h1334940 qmail-queue-handlers[16143]: recipient[3] = 'DESTINATARIO'
    Aug 26 20:59:37 h1334940 qmail-queue-handlers[16143]: handlers dir = '/var/qmail//handlers/before-queue/recipient/DESTINATARIO'
    Aug 26 20:59:37 h1334940 qmail-queue-handlers[16143]: starter: submitter[16144] exited normally
    Aug 26 20:59:37 h1334940 qmail-remote-handlers[16145]: Handlers Filter before-remote for qmail started ...
    Aug 26 20:59:37 h1334940 qmail-remote-handlers[16145]: from=CUENTA_REMITENTE
    Aug 26 20:59:37 h1334940 qmail-remote-handlers[16145]: to=DESTINATARIO

    Si alguien puede deducir de esto cual es la causa del error, pues mi eterna gratitud!! Por cierto, es normal que tanto aquí, como especialmente en mail.err haya cientos o miles de líneas de log por cada día de actividad?

    Gracias anticipadas.

    John
     
  8. Apolo

    Apolo Administrador Miembro del Staff Administrador CH

    Es decir, si el mensaje saliente no tiene firma, ¿sí llega a destino correctamente?

    ¿Y qué ocurre si tiene firma, pero como texto, no como HTML?

    Intenta conseguir la colaboración del administrador de uno de esos servidores a donde supuestamente no llega el mensaje, para ver qué le aparece en sus propios registros.

    Saludos. :aprueba:
     
  9. ideasmultiples

    ideasmultiples Usuario activo

    Probablemente tu firma en el email hace que salte el filtro antispam del servidor de destino y que lo borre.
     
  10. sostenible

    sostenible Usuario activo

    Es que es aleatorio

    Gracias a los dos por las respuestas. El caso es que estoy comprobando que es aleatorio. Desde hace una hora aproximadamente, no entra ninguno, ni con firma ni sin ella, esta mañana, sin embargo, sí entraban con firma "sólo texto", aunque no si era html.

    De las pruebas que he realizado esta semana, concluyo que es aleatorio. A veces entran con firma HTML y el logo, otras sólo si le quito el logo a la firma html, otras si tecleo algo en la firma justo antes de enviar el mensaje - por ejemplo añado un salto de línea -, otras solo entra si lleva firma solo texto y otras no llegan ni aun quitándoles la firma.

    Y estas situaciones se suceden, paso de no poder enviar a poder enviar con firma html + logo y otra vez vuelta a lo mismo.

    Y no creo que los del ministerio estén cambiando el filtro constantemente. Además, a esas mismas direcciones llegan emails publicitarios con imagenes añadidas y correos de otras personas con firmas html.

    He probado a cambiar las DNS de mi equipo (he probado las de 3 operadores), distintas conexiones de Banda Ancha (ADSL, telefonía móvil, etc.) e incluso distintos emplazamientos y, por supuesto, también juego con correos correspondientes a distintos dominios. He probado distintos SO y también distintos programas de correo (Outlook, Evolution, Thunderbird, Kmail y Zimbra).

    Nada cambia: el problema es independiente de todas esas acciones.

    ¿Alguna idea, o me lanzo directamente a configurar otro servidor a ver qué pasa? (miedo me da tenerme que poner a configurar otro servidor y migrar toda la información - clientes, BD, joomla, etc -).

    Lo dicho, gracias x estar ahí!!
     
  11. Apolo

    Apolo Administrador Miembro del Staff Administrador CH

    ¿Entonces cómo es el asunto? ¿No era pues acerca de que no llegan a destino los mensajes que provienen desde tu servidor?

    Vuelvo a insistir que deberías intentar contar con la colaboración de los administradores de uno de los servidores de destino.

    Por otra parte, revisa que los registros DNS de tu dominio estén correctamente sincronizados entre los servidores de nombre que estés utilizando. También es bueno comprobar lo mismo para que el caso de los servidores de nombre que resuelven el registro inverso. A veces ocurre que el registro queda solamente en un servidor de nombre y en otro no. Entonces ocurren esos inconvenientes aleatorios, pues recuerda que los servidores de nombre también responden de manera aleatoria.

    Saludos,
     
  12. sostenible

    sostenible Usuario activo

    Vale, pues llegados a este punto entramos en terreno pantanoso. No te creas que entiendo muy bien yo como va lo de los DNS y el DNS inverso. Te cuento como lo tengo:

    1. Tengo todos los dominios registrados en Dotster
    2. Uno de esos dominios es el correspondiente a mi marca (negocioyocio.com]). Cree un par de nameservers en dotster para ese dominio: ns1.negocioyocio.com y ns2.negocioyocio.com, los 2 redirigidos a la IP de mi servidor
    3. Le asigne esos nameservers a todos los dominios, incluidos el mio.
    4. Posteriormente descubrí que los emails no llegaban a yahoo o hotmail porque no tenía DNS inverso. Me encontré en mi servidor un apartado en el que se podía configurar y le asigne h1334940.stratoserver.net como DNS inverso, ya que es el nombre del servidor.

    Y así están las cosas. ¿Hay alguna incongruencia que pueda causar lo que me está ocurriendo? ¿Quizás debería poner ns1.negocioyocio.com com DNS inverso?

    (contactar con el administrador del sistema del ministerio y que me haga caso va a resultar casi imposible).
     
  13. Apolo

    Apolo Administrador Miembro del Staff Administrador CH

    Pues en cuanto a la zona DNS de ese dominio, yo te haría unas sugerencias:

    1. En la zona DNS de ese dominio, del lado del servidor, hay una incongruencia, pues aparece como DNS "ns.negocioyocio.com" cuando debería ser "ns1.negocioyocio.com".

    2. En el registro SPF, yo le quitaría el chequeo del PTR pues puede causarte demoras que a su vez pueden causar resultados adversos. Mejor ponlo así:

    "v=spf1 a mx ip4:85.214.103.99 ~all"

    Saludos,
     
  14. sostenible

    sostenible Usuario activo

    Gracias Apolo. He realizado los cambios pero sin éxito. Acabo de descubrir otra cosa:

    - Hay algunos sitios desde los que se puede enviar sin problemas de forma permanente (desde Outlook y con mi cuenta y firma configurada igual que en mi equipo)

    - También puedo enviar desde Webmail sin problemas, con y sin firma, desde mi equipo o desde cualquier otro emplazamiento.

    O sea que puede que no sea tan aleatorio como en principio parecía. Tampoco parece ser un problema de IPs, ya que el problema persiste en las ubicaciones desde las que no se puede enviar con firma, aunque resetee el router y cambie la IP.

    Una novedad es que los mensajes enviados desde mi equipo - salvo webmail - ya no llegan en ningún caso (ni con firma ni sin ella, es como si me hubiesen bloqueado). En el resto de los sitios el problema se limita a los mensajes con firma.

    Esto es un lío :crap:, así que voy a empezar a hacer pruebas con otro servidor para ver si el problema es de servidor.

    Gracias por la paciencia ;), no creo que te maree más con este tema.
     
  15. sostenible

    sostenible Usuario activo

    cierro el tema

    Bueno, pues cierro el tema porque esto parece no tener solución. He cogido un servidor administrado en 1and1, totalmente administrado, es decir, lo único que tengo que hacer es cambiar las dns de mis dominios a las que ellos me dan y configurar mi cliente de correo con el pop y smtp suyo (independiente de mis dominios: pop.1and1.es, etc.).

    Pues bien, lo hice ayer con 2 dominios y el resultado ha sido: sin cambios! Puedo enviar con éxito desde los mismos sitios que antes y fracasa en los mismos casos que antes. Cambiando la IP de esos sitios mediante reseteo del router da los mismos resultados: ninguno.

    Así pues, queda claro que el problema no es de servidor y que, por lo tanto, voy a dejar las cosas tal cual estaban antes.

    Gracias por intentar encontrar una solución, pero parece que esta vez los duendes informáticos están haciendo de las suyas!!!;)
     


Alojamiento web, Hosting Reseller, Servidores Dedicados - All in Hosting


    
    
    
    
Blog · Sitios amigos: GuiaHosting · Unidominios · Interalta ·